Mosaic is a leading North American Integrated Agency, specializing in Experiential, Retail & Digital Marketing. At Mosaic, we are never satisfied with the status quo and are in constant search for new ideas and new ways to help our clients build their brands, amidst the evolving dynamics of empowered consumers, leveraging new technologies.
Mosaic is seeking an experienced Event Producer, B2B to join our growing Commercial Events (B2B) portfolio. As an Events Producer, you will lead on designing and producing events and conferences for top Global clients such as Rogers, Shopify, Facebook, Google and more.
As an Events Producer, B2B you will be instrumental in leading the planning, production and execution phases of a variety of regional and national events, both large and small, including strategic corporate events, conferences, business meetings, and more. You will also play a role in managing and coaching a team of Event Managers and Event Coordinators, while supporting the Director to ensure the delivery of all business requirements and driving organic growth.
Our ideal candidate has a genuine passion for the work they deliver and desire to support team members to create the extraordinary. You’ve got a go-getter personality, superior organizational skills, ability to thrive in a high- pressure environment and excellent verbal and written communication skills. You have a “hands‑on” approach and passion to build relationships built on trust, innovation and the delivery of consistent results that exceed expectations.
